CVE-2025-21915 | 1 Linux | 1 Linux Kernel | 2025-08-19 | 7.8 High |
In the Linux kernel, the following vulnerability has been resolved: cdx: Fix possible UAF error in driver_override_show() Fixed a possible UAF problem in driver_override_show() in drivers/cdx/cdx.c This function driver_override_show() is part of DEVICE_ATTR_RW, which includes both driver_override_show() and driver_override_store(). These functions can be executed concurrently in sysfs. The driver_override_store() function uses driver_set_override() to update the driver_override value, and driver_set_override() internally locks the device (device_lock(dev)). If driver_override_show() reads cdx_dev->driver_override without locking, it could potentially access a freed pointer if driver_override_store() frees the string concurrently. This could lead to printing a kernel address, which is a security risk since DEVICE_ATTR can be read by all users. Additionally, a similar pattern is used in drivers/amba/bus.c, as well as many other bus drivers, where device_lock() is taken in the show function, and it has been working without issues. This potential bug was detected by our experimental static analysis tool, which analyzes locking APIs and paired functions to identify data races and atomicity violations. | ||||

CVE-2025-26603 | 2 Netapp, Vim | 2 Hci Compute Node, Vim | 2025-08-18 | 4.2 Medium |
Vim is a greatly improved version of the good old UNIX editor Vi. Vim allows to redirect screen messages using the `:redir` ex command to register, variables and files. It also allows to show the contents of registers using the `:registers` or `:display` ex command. When redirecting the output of `:display` to a register, Vim will free the register content before storing the new content in the register. Now when redirecting the `:display` command to a register that is being displayed, Vim will free the content while shortly afterwards trying to access it, which leads to a use-after-free. Vim pre 9.1.1115 checks in the ex_display() function, that it does not try to redirect to a register while displaying this register at the same time. However this check is not complete, and so Vim does not check the `+` and `*` registers (which typically donate the X11/clipboard registers, and when a clipboard connection is not possible will fall back to use register 0 instead. In Patch 9.1.1115 Vim will therefore skip outputting to register zero when trying to redirect to the clipboard registers `*` or `+`. Users are advised to upgrade. There are no known workarounds for this vulnerability. | ||||
CVE-2024-47814 | 2 Netapp, Vim | 3 Bootstrap Os, Hci Compute Node, Vim | 2025-08-18 | 3.9 Low |
Vim is an open source, command line text editor. A use-after-free was found in Vim < 9.1.0764. When closing a buffer (visible in a window) a BufWinLeave auto command can cause an use-after-free if this auto command happens to re-open the same buffer in a new split window. Impact is low since the user must have intentionally set up such a strange auto command and run some buffer unload commands. However this may lead to a crash. This issue has been addressed in version 9.1.0764 and all users are advised to upgrade. There are no known workarounds for this vulnerability. | ||||
CVE-2023-4813 | 4 Fedoraproject, Gnu, Netapp and 1 more | 23 Fedora, Glibc, Active Iq Unified Manager and 20 more | 2025-08-18 | 5.9 Medium |
A flaw was found in glibc. In an uncommon situation, the gaih_inet function may use memory that has been freed, resulting in an application crash. This issue is only exploitable when the getaddrinfo function is called and the hosts database in /etc/nsswitch.conf is configured with SUCCESS=continue or SUCCESS=merge. | ||||
CVE-2023-4806 | 3 Fedoraproject, Gnu, Redhat | 24 Fedora, Glibc, Codeready Linux Builder Eus and 21 more | 2025-08-18 | 5.9 Medium |
A flaw was found in glibc. In an extremely rare situation, the getaddrinfo function may access memory that has been freed, resulting in an application crash. This issue is only exploitable when a NSS module implements only the _nss_*_gethostbyname2_r and _nss_*_getcanonname_r hooks without implementing the _nss_*_gethostbyname3_r hook. The resolved name should return a large number of IPv6 and IPv4, and the call to the getaddrinfo function should have the AF_INET6 address family with AI_CANONNAME, AI_ALL and AI_V4MAPPED as flags. | ||||
